Activity 2.
The Statue
Aims: to help the Ss memorise the vocabulary used to describe
the different parts of the human body.
Timing: 10 minutes
Class management:Group work
Interaction: Teacher-Whole class
SS-SS
SS-T
Procedure: T divides the class into teams and chooses a
’’statue” from each team.. The team with the most correct

2
answers is the winner. These students play the role of models.
The others receive piles of post-it notes with the words of the
different parts of the body. The task consists of sticking the
post-it notes on the bodies of their models in the appropriate
places.
For correction, they receive a photocopy with the drawing of a
body + vocabulary.

Activity 5.
Sink or float
Aims: to expose Ss to activities dealing with the verb will/won’t
Timing: 10 minutes
Class management: Pair work
Group work
Interaction: Teacher-Whole class
SS-SS
SS-T
Procedure: T collects a variety of objects that will either sink
or float in water. T fills in a large, clear plastic container with
water and distributes copies of the exercise sheet. Ss have to
share their answers at the end of the class.
